The Archibald McAllister House, officially known as Fort Hunter Mansion, is a historic home in Dauphin County, Pennsylvania. It sits along the Susquehanna River, about six miles north of Harrisburg, Pennsylvania. Today, it is a historic house museum and a large park.

Fort Hunter Mansion: A Historic Home
What is Fort Hunter Mansion?
Fort Hunter Mansion is a special place where history comes alive. The oldest part of the house is a two-story stone "cabin" built in 1787. In 1814, a much larger stone house was added to it. This addition made the mansion much bigger. It gave the house a unique "T" shape. The 1814 part is at the front. The older cabin and a summer kitchen are at the back.
A Look Inside: Architecture and Design
The main part of the mansion was built in 1814. It shows off the beautiful Federal style. This style was popular in the United States after the American Revolution.
Special Features
The front of the mansion has a special porch called a portico. It has columns in the Tuscan order style. Above the portico, on the second floor, is a large window. This window is called a Palladian window. It has a tall arch in the middle and two smaller windows on the sides. The main entrance door is also very fancy. It has a semi-circular window above it, called a fanlight. There are also tall, narrow windows on each side of the door, called sidelights. These windows have thin wooden ribs.
Visiting Fort Hunter Mansion
Today, Fort Hunter Mansion is open to the public. It is a historic house museum. This means you can visit and see what life was like in the 19th century. The mansion is part of a 40-acre park. You can explore the house and the beautiful grounds.
National Recognition
The Archibald McAllister House was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1976. This means it is a very important historical site. It is also part of the larger Fort Hunter Historic District.
